The major clusters of lymph … WebHow the lymphatic system works. Lymph fluid normally flows through a network of lymph vessels. These lymph vessels connect to a group of lymph nodes. The nodes act as a filter. They trap or destroy anything harmful that the body does not need. A lymph node in the neck can be anywhere from 1-2cm and still that would be quite normal in size. If you are concerned about the current size of the lymph nodes in your neck and worried about a particular disease it would be better to have an experienced clinician feel them.
